Delicious Vinyl 

Source:
The Encyclopedia of Popular Music
Author(s):

Colin Larkin

This highly prominent US label was co-founded by Mick Ross and Matt Dike in 1987, both DJs and promoters who were bored and frustrated by the dearth of good hip-hop records.
